Titao’s Special Delegation Distributes Solar Kits to Students Amid Power Challenges

Ouahigouya, Burkina Faso – In a significant move to support education, the vice-president of the special delegation of Titao, Oumarou Dialla, distributed 2,950 solar kits to primary and secondary students in Titao on Wednesday, November 15, 2023.

According to Burkina Information Agency, the initiative, led by Mr. Dialla, aims to address the lack of electricity in the region, which poses a significant challenge for students studying at home. The special delegation’s decision to provide solar kits is a response to this ongoing issue, facilitating better learning conditions for students in the absence of conventional power sources.

Abdoul Salam Sawadogo, representing primary education, expressed his delight at the donation, noting its potential to ease the burden on students who lack energy sources for studying at home. Yacouba Niampa, the site manager of the Loroum provincial high school, also expressed gratitude to the special delegation, highlighting the positive impact of the gesture on students’ study conditions.

Since April 2022, the power lines serving Titao have been sabotaged by unidentified armed groups, resulting in widespread power outages. The distribution of solar kits represents a vital step towards ensuring continued education in the face of these challenges.
